Ingredients List
To make the Pretty Pink Starburst Mocktail, gather the following ingredients:
- Pink grapefruit juice (1 cup):Â Freshly squeezed for a tangy, slightly bitter base that balances sweetness.
- Strawberry syrup (2 tablespoons):Â Adds a luscious, fruity sweetness reminiscent of starburst candy.
- Sparkling water (1 cup):Â For a fizzy, refreshing finish.
- Lemon juice (1 tablespoon):Â Enhances the tartness and brightens the flavor.
- Ice cubes:Â To chill the drink perfectly.
- Fresh strawberries and mint leaves (for garnish):Â Adds aroma and visual appeal.
Substitution tips:
- If fresh grapefruit juice isn’t available, use high-quality bottled juice with no added sugars.
- For a natural sweetener alternative, substitute strawberry syrup with muddled fresh strawberries mixed with a teaspoon of honey or agave nectar.
- Sparkling mineral water can replace sparkling water for a different mineral profile and taste.

Step-by-Step Instructions
Step 1: Prepare the Base
Pour 1 cup of freshly squeezed pink grapefruit juice into a shaker or large glass. The fresh juice provides a zesty and vibrant foundation that’s essential for the mocktail’s signature flavor.
Step 2: Add Strawberry Syrup and Lemon Juice
Add 2 tablespoons of strawberry syrup and 1 tablespoon of fresh lemon juice to the grapefruit juice. This combination creates a balance of sweet and tart notes that mimic the starburst candy flavor.
Tip: Adjust the syrup quantity based on your sweetness preference. Start with less and add more if desired.
Step 3: Mix and Chill
Add ice cubes to the shaker or glass, then shake or stir vigorously for about 30 seconds to chill and blend the flavors.
Step 4: Add Sparkling Water
Pour 1 cup of sparkling water into the mixture gently to preserve the fizz. Give it a light stir to combine.
Step 5: Garnish and Serve
Pour the mocktail into a tall glass. Garnish with fresh strawberries sliced on the rim and a sprig of mint for a refreshing aroma and a pop of color.
Pro tip: Freeze some strawberries beforehand and use them as ice cubes to keep the drink cold without diluting the flavor.

Healthier Alternatives for the Recipe
- Replace strawberry syrup with a homemade puree of fresh strawberries and a natural sweetener like stevia or monk fruit to reduce sugar content.
- Use unsweetened sparkling water to cut down on added sugars.
- Add a splash of coconut water for added electrolytes and a subtle tropical twist.
- For a low-carb option, omit the syrup and add a few drops of natural fruit-flavored extracts.

Common Mistakes to Avoid
- Using bottled juices with added sugars:Â This can make the mocktail overly sweet and mask the fresh flavors.
- Skipping the lemon juice:Â Omitting lemon juice can result in a flat-tasting drink lacking brightness.
- Over-stirring after adding sparkling water: This reduces the fizz, which is key to the mocktail’s refreshing texture.
- Using too much syrup:Â Can overpower the natural fruit flavors and make the drink cloying.
Storing Tips for the Recipe
- Prepare the grapefruit juice and strawberry syrup mixture in advance and store it in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 24 hours.
- Add sparkling water and ice just before serving to maintain carbonation and freshness.
- If making in bulk for a party, keep the sparkling water chilled separately and combine at the last moment.

FAQs
Q1: Can I make this mocktail ahead of time?
A: Yes! Prepare the juice and syrup mix in advance, but add sparkling water and ice just before serving to keep it fizzy.
Q2: Is this mocktail kid-friendly?
A: Absolutely! It’s non-alcoholic and uses natural fruit juices, making it perfect for all ages.
Q3: Can I use other fruits instead of grapefruit?
A: Yes, try substituting with pink lemonade or blood orange juice for a different yet delicious twist.
Q4: How can I make this mocktail less sweet?
A: Reduce the strawberry syrup or replace it with fresh fruit puree without added sugar.
Q5: What glassware is best for serving this mocktail?
A: Tall glasses or highball glasses work best to showcase its vibrant color and allow room for ice and garnish.
